Audiovisual Processing and Immersive Multimedia

Today's advanced multimedia technologies utilize high-definition audio-visual content and extended reality solutions, allowing users to experience new artificial dimensions alongside the physical world.

The research area for Audio-Visual Processing and Immersive Multimedia spans the development of applications for audio/video streaming and processing, computer vision, extended reality (XR), spatial computing, 3D audio systems, digital gaming, and gamification. Focus is on integrating these technologies into educational and professional settings, enhancing user engagement and creating immersive, interactive environments that transform learning and work experiences.

Audio Processing

Contact person: Loris Grossi
The Audio Processing sector focuses on innovative real-time solutions in audio signal processing algorithms, immersive audio rendering, sound field control, and audio streaming/processing infrastructures. The sector team has extensive experience in real-world audio processing and collaborates with global companies and high-tech start-ups through innovation projects and applied research mandates.

Expertise: real-time audio processing, digital signal processing algorithms, 3D audio, sound field control and room acoustics correction, audio streaming and processing, multi-rate processing and sample rate conversion.

Video processing and computer vision 

Contact person: Andrea Quattrini
The scientific sector in Video Processing and Computer Vision is dedicated to the development and innovation of technological processes for image and video signal processing, particularly using 2D and 3D cameras. The unit has extensive experience with advanced hardware for image generation and point cloud creation, applied in various fields ranging from metrology to tracking and 3D reconstruction. We actively collaborate with innovative startups and companies.

Expertise: real-time video processing, 2D and 3D vision systems, object detection and tracking, image and point cloud analysis, object classification and detection, generative approaches for visual content creation, 3D reconstruction techniques: laser triangulation, stereoscopy, structured light, time of flight, photogrammetry, neural implicit representation.
The scientific sector in Computer Graphics and Extended Reality encompasses the full range from research and development of graphic systems to their application in XR contexts. This sector focuses on creating fundamental, highly customized software solutions that leverage modern GPUs for real-time performance, as well as advanced platforms (such as Unity 3D, Unreal Engine, and Three.js), to develop 3D visualization systems and immersive applications. These applications span various domains, including education, simulation, manufacturing, cultural heritage, and entertainment.

Expertise: customized real-time 3D visualization software, virtual/augmented/mixed reality applications, interactive virtual environments, spatial computing, plugins for 3D editing and CAD software.

Digital game and gamification

Contact person: Masiar Babazadeh
The Digital Gaming and Gamification sector excels in research projects on digital gaming, both in educational (game-based learning) and entertainment contexts. Our expertise includes game design, game development (procedurally generated environments, online multiplayer, 2D/3D game logic), and the application of game elements in non-game contexts (gamification).

Expertise: game design and game development (with Unity 3D, Unreal Engine, etc.), gamification, game-based learning, serious games, infrastructures for multiplayer video games.

The group laboratories are equipped with modern infrastructures including:
  • a full-body motion tracking system
  • spatial audio and recording devices
  • various AR and VR headsets
  • 2D and 3D cameras (ToF, LiDAR)
  • GPU workstations
  • access to the computational cluster for data processing
